The major commercial source of natural rubber latex is the Pará rubber tree. It is a member of the spurge family which is Euphorbiaceae.
Rubber is still an important commercial product. It is used in various industries such as automotive, construction, and manufacturing for its elasticity, insulation, and waterproof properties. However, the demand for natural rubber has faced competition from synthetic rubber alternatives, which has impacted the market for natural rubber. Additionally, advances in technology and materials have led to the development of alternative materials in certain applications, reducing the reliance on rubber.
Production of synthetic rubber on a commercial scale began in the United States during the 1930s, though natural rubber has been used since the early 1800s for multiple applications.

TPO roofing systems combine both polypropylene (plastic) and ethylene-propylene (rubber) using state-of-the-art polymer manufacturing technology. The result is an ideal commercial roofing system that is reliable, cost effective, environmentally friendly and easy to install.
